Can you think of two ways to get to the park? (Ex: drive, walk, ride your bike)

Just like there are different ways to go to the same place, there are different ways to think

about the same thing - some ways are helpful and some aren't. (You could talk about how

crawling to the park wouldn't be very helpful. It would take too long and hurt your hands and

knees - some thoughts hurt us and don't help us do what we want to do)

Do you think everybody has unhelpful thoughts sometimes?

Yes, everyone does - even really smart people!

What did the little boy in the book do when he had a thought that was being mean to

him? He told it to go away and put another better thought in its place.

Can you think of some good thoughts you could choose to help you when you are

having a 'bully thought' that doesn't want to go away?

Who is the nicest person you know? Do you think they ever have thoughts that aren't

nice? Everybody has thoughts that aren't nice sometimes - even the nicest people in the

world! Having 'bad' thoughts doesn't make us a bad person. It's what we do with our

thoughts that counts.

What are some of your favorite things to think about?

Well, hopefully that gives you some ideas to start with. I'm sure you can think of some more

on your own. I also encourage you to look online for some good tips on having better

conversations with kids about their feelings.

As you go through these questions with your child, I also encourage you to think of your own

thoughts and put these concepts into practice yourself. We all need to work on out thoughts!
